Output af126aa0cf7cd83093a1e4e8a15dd0411c045e7d6b250c403d3bbedc29b46eb7:67

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0e03a3eec4b8ae5c7e4a8c22739d01766b57339bc239fd504ebf00f73cf1920a
address
bc1ppcp68mkyhzh9clj23s3888gpwe44wvumcgul65zwhuq0w083jg9qdnptsk
transaction
af126aa0cf7cd83093a1e4e8a15dd0411c045e7d6b250c403d3bbedc29b46eb7
spent
true